What was the size of the field bought by jeremiah in the bible?

(Jeremiah ch.32) The field's size is not given. The price was 17 silver shekels (about 6 ounces of silver).

Which patriarch from the Bible was supposedly born in Ur?

Abram, who was later called Abraham. Although the Bible does not specifically say Abram was born in Ur, it says Abram's grandfather was born there (Genesis 11:28) and his father moved the family away (Genesis 11:31).

What was the first usage of money in the Bible?

The first usage of money in the Bible is when Abraham buys a burial plot for Sarah from the Hittites for 400 shekels of silver (Genesis 23). Did Abram's father Terah believe in God?

It is not explicitly mentioned in the Bible whether Terah, Abram's father, believed in God. However, Terah's family was from a region known for idol worship, so it is likely that he may have been influenced by these beliefs. It was Abram who later became the patriarch of monotheistic faith in God.
